 SAMPLING AND SAMPLING DISTRIBUTIONS

Introduction

Sampling is pre-requisite of statistical inference. Sample data is used to find value of the sample

 statistics which is used to estimate corresponding unknown population parameter. Sampling is

 basically of two types namely probability sampling and non probability sampling. sampling design

 comprises two things namely sampling technique and size of the sample.


Basic Terms

population: 

The population is the entire group of individuala or objects under consideration.

Target population :

  The complete collection of observstions we want to study is called target

 population.

Sampled population : 

The population from which the sample is taken is called sampled population.

Element :

An element is a single member of a population.

Sample :

Sample is a portion chosen from the population. The sample is a part or subset of population.

 Information is obtained only from the cases included in the sample. A subset of the total number of

 measurements is called sample.

Subject :

Subject is single member of sample.

Sampling :

Good of statistical  inference is to determine something about a population based on information from sample.

 In statistical inference, samples are used to estimate some characteristics of population  i,e. parameter.

Sampling is pre-requisite of statistical inference. Sampling deals with techniques of selecting sample from

 population subject to conditions.

Smapling with Replacement :

If a population element can be selected more than one time, sampling is with replacement.

Sampling without Replacement :

If a population element can be selected only one time, sampling is without replacement.

Sampling frame :

Sampling frame is a physical list of all the elements in the population from which the sample is drawn.

Sample Statistics :

A sample counter part of corresponding population characteristics is called statistics. An estimate of a

 population para meter is called parameter is called a statistics. A measure of a location or a measure of a

 dispersion is called a statistic if it describes a sample.
